We are looking for a Senior Level / Principal Civil Engineer with strong water sector experience to join a leading design consultancy contractor. You will work on some of the UK's most significant water and environmental infrastructure projects, helping deliver sustainable solutions that support communities and respond to climate change. With continued growth across our Water division through AMP8 and beyond, this is an opportunity to play a key role in high-profile projects while developing your career within a well-established, technically strong consultancy environment.
Civil Engineer Role:
- Take technical and project leadership responsibility for civil engineering design across the full project lifecycle, including:
- Asset planning and strategy
- Concept, outline and detailed design
- Clean water and wastewater treatment
- Water and wastewater networks
- Flood risk management and urban drainage
